I'm guessing you saw a Gold Combat or possibly a Super Match (an over priced one at that), but even at the $1500-$1700 price tag I've seen them for, they're not worth it IMO. Although you may not have seen it, I'm willing to bet fit and finish were worlds better than that of your the DE (let's not mention the hideous rollmarks) Sights, finish, quality of parts, mag well, ambi, some hand fitting, etc. go a long way on the final product. Trying to compare your DE to a Combat Gold or Super Match is like comparing any Kimber to Wilson, or a TRP to a NN...doesn't quite work in my head.
